HTML5 是用于描述网页内容的标准语言,它提供了许多新的元素和属性,使得开发者能够创建更加丰富和交互式的网页。<face>
标签是 HTML5 中新增的一个元素,用于表示人脸图像。
1. <face>
标签的基本用法
<face>
标签是一个自闭合的标签,不需要结束标签,它只有一个必需的属性 src
,用于指定人脸图像的 URL。
<face src="example.jpg" />
在这个例子中,example.jpg
是人脸图像的文件名,它应该与当前 HTML 文件位于同一目录下,或者使用相对路径或绝对路径指定。
2. <face>
标签的其他属性
除了 src
属性之外,<face>
标签还支持一些其他的属性,用于控制人脸图像的显示效果,这些属性包括:
alt
:用于指定人脸图像的描述性文本,当图像无法加载时显示。
width
和 height
:用于指定人脸图像的宽度和高度,单位可以是像素、百分比或其他长度单位。
align
:用于指定人脸图像的对齐方式,可以是 left
、right
、top
、bottom
或 middle
。
valign
:用于指定人脸图像的垂直对齐方式,可以是 baseline
、sub
、super
、top
、text-top
、middle
、bottom
、text-bottom
或 auto
。
border
:用于指定人脸图像的边框样式,可以使用 CSS 的边框属性来设置。
hspace
和 vspace
:用于指定人脸图像的水平间距和垂直间距,单位可以是像素、百分比或其他长度单位。
3. <face>
标签的使用场景
虽然 <face>
标签在 HTML5 中被引入,但是它并没有得到广泛的支持和应用,目前,只有少数浏览器(如 Chrome)支持这个标签,而且它的功能也被更先进的技术所取代,如 CSS3 的 ::before
和 ::after
伪元素、SVG 图形等。
如果你需要在一个网页上显示人脸图像,建议使用其他更通用的技术来实现,而不是依赖 <face>
标签。
4. 示例代码
下面是一个使用 <face>
标签的简单示例代码:
<!DOCTYPE html> <html> <head> <title>Face Example</title> <style> body { font-family: Arial, sans-serif; } face { display: block; margin: auto; width: 200px; height: 200px; border: 1px solid 000; } </style> </head> <body> <h1>My Face</h1> <face src="example.jpg" alt="My face" /> </body> </html>
在这个示例中,我们使用了一个包含人脸图像的 <face>
标签,并使用 CSS 样式来控制它的显示效果,当浏览器不支持 <face>
标签时,这个标签会被忽略,而人脸图像将不会显示。
相关问题与解答
Q1: 我可以在哪些浏览器中使用 <face>
标签?
A1: <face>
标签是 HTML5 中新增的元素,目前只有少数浏览器支持它,如 Chrome、Firefox、Edge 等,由于它的功能被更先进的技术所取代,所以不建议在生产环境中使用这个标签。
Q2: 我可以使用什么技术来替代 <face>
标签?
A2: 如果需要在网页上显示人脸图像,可以使用 CSS3 的 ::before
和 ::after
伪元素、SVG 图形等技术来实现,这些技术具有更好的兼容性和可扩展性,可以满足更多的需求。
原创文章,作者:K-seo,如若转载,请注明出处:https://www.kdun.cn/ask/324545.html